Manufacturer Part Number
XC3S400-5FT256C
Manufacturer
Xilinx
Introduction
Spartan-3 family FPGA optimized for cost-effective, high-performance digital logic applications
Product Features and Performance
896 LABs/CLBs for flexible logic implementation
8064 Logic Elements/Cells supporting complex logic functions
294912 Total RAM Bits for data storage and processing
173 I/O Pins for extensive external interfacing
400000 Gates for designing substantial digital circuits
Supply Voltage Range of 1.14V ~ 1.26V for low-power operation
Surface Mount 256-LBGA for compact PCB designs
Operates at 0°C ~ 85°C (TJ) suitable for commercial temperature ranges

Key Technical Parameters
Number of LABs/CLBs: 896
Number of Logic Elements/Cells: 8064
Total RAM Bits: 294912
Number of I/O: 173
Number of Gates: 400000
Voltage - Supply: 1.14V ~ 1.26V
Operating Temperature: 0°C ~ 85°C (TJ)
